Polycythemia Vera-Associated Complications: Pathogenesis, Clinical Manifestations, And Effects On Outcomes
Polycythemia vera is a Philadelphia-negative chronic myeloproliferative neoplasm, characterized by erythrocytosis, which is unique, compared to essential thrombocytosis and primary myelofibrosis. Though longevity can usually be expected, vascular morbidity is associated with this condition, as well...
